Cap Logo (1989-1993)

What is this Toronto Blue Jays Logo?

The Toronto Blue Jays' home cap logo, worn from 1989 to 1993, featured their familiar double-blue Blue Jay bird head logo on a red and white baseball with stitching and a red maple leaf. This logo was worn on the front white panel of an otherwise all-blue cap. This cap features a slightly different shade of blue on the top part of the bird from what was worn from 1977 to 1988. In 1993, the Blue Jays stopped wearing this cap altogether at the All-Star break, after an extended losing streak.
